I may or may not have a small obsession with coffee table books related to fashion and style. Not only are they interesting and provide a lot of great information about the industry and some of its key players, but they're pretty, and make for a great accent in my living room. A few of the titles that I currently have displayed on my coffee table include Masters of Fashion, which dedicates its pages to the greatest designers of our time, and Pantone on Fashion, which highlights the Pantone color of the year for every year in the past century (FYI there are two this year - rose quartz and serenity).
